Check that there is actually a filed ID submitted

This commit is contained in:
snipe 2020-04-01 01:25:31 -07:00
parent c3d2e8ff26
commit 6174f9b93f

View file

@ -179,6 +179,7 @@ class CustomFieldsetsController extends Controller
$this->authorize('update', $set);
if ($request->filled('field_id')) {
foreach ($set->fields as $field) {
if ($field->id == $request->input('field_id')) {
return redirect()->route("fieldsets.show", [$id])->withInput()->withErrors(['field_id' => trans('admin/custom_fields/message.field.already_added')]);
@ -189,4 +190,8 @@ class CustomFieldsetsController extends Controller
return redirect()->route("fieldsets.show", [$id])->with("success", trans('admin/custom_fields/message.field.create.assoc_success'));
}
return redirect()->route("fieldsets.show", [$id])->with("error", 'No field selected.');
}
}